After 300 years, marble Holy Stairs to be uncovered for public to climb

03/20/2019 by Hawaii Catholic Herald

By Carol Glatz Catholic News Service VATICAN CITY — For the first time in 300 years, the marble steps of the Holy Stairs will be free from the thick wooden panels installed in 1723 to protect the stairs and left uncovered for the public. For at least 40 days, people will be able to touch […]
